解决Vue 报错error:0308010C:digital envelope routines::unsupported问题
warning:
这篇文章距离上次修改已过200天,其中的内容可能已经有所变动。
这个错误通常是因为Node.js在使用某些加密功能时没有正确安装OpenSSL库,或者是因为在某些操作系统上,Node.js在编译时没有正确配置。
解决方法:
- 确保你的系统已经安装了OpenSSL库。
- 如果你使用的是Windows系统,可以尝试重新安装Node.js,确保在安装过程中选择包括OpenSSL的完整安装。
- 如果你是通过编译源码来安装Node.js,请确保在编译时正确配置了OpenSSL路径。
- 可以尝试更新Node.js到最新版本,以确保包含最新的安全和性能修复。
- 如果你是在使用某个特定的Node.js模块或者库,确保它们依赖的OpenSSL库版本与你系统中安装的版本兼容。
如果上述方法都不能解决问题,可能需要更详细的错误日志来进一步诊断问题。
评论已关闭